G. Hochreiner, G. Styhler-Aydin:
"19th Century Iron Dome Structures in the Vienna Hofburg. An Insight into the Simplified Structural Assessment of that Period and Its Evaluation Using Modern Engineering Software";
in: "Structural Analysis of Historical Constructions, RILEM Bookseries 18", R. Aguilar (Hrg.); RILEM, 2018, ISBN: 978-3-319-99441-3, S. 891 - 900.



Kurzfassung englisch:
The use of iron load-bearing systems in all types of building structures (e.g. infrastructure, commercial buildings, sacred buildings, prestigious buildings) gained enormous importance during the urban devel-opment and expansion of Vienna´s city center in the second half of the 19th century. A recent case study on the iron dome structures in what is known as the Michaelertrakt of the Vienna Hofburg pro-vided the results of a detailed geometrical survey using high-tech instruments as well as archive docu-ments containing a simplified structural analysis and dimensioning of the cross sections of the cupola as annex to the proposal for construction in terms of weight and costs. The geometrical survey data served as a basis for subsequent structural modeling within a commercial structural engineering soft-ware. Taken together, the data allow both an examination of the simplified structural assessment meth-ods used at the end of the 19th century and an assessment of the present status of the historic dome structures with further information for their maintenance. The design for only vertical loading was in line with the theory of J. W. Schwedler. The extensions from A. Föppl were referenced for the design of the bracing system subjected to wind loads. The restrictions of the hand calculation formerly used made it necessary to make several simplifications, such as setting of additional hinges with conse-quences for the bending moments and superposition of different load cases. Finally, the consequences for neglecting the compatibility of displacements within this type of shell structure could now be evalu-ated and validated.
